Output 43d2629a2dbc1f77a5bf06ed7e28e1c2fd6bbae12c4a76ee519781b7453f0f68:48

value
258259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70aebb4838459a82f4a11a4a25b824e0bda9a00f OP_EQUAL
address
3BxpvbEpzDTxawZ7otSf7YmQrkkTWxZsGT
transaction
43d2629a2dbc1f77a5bf06ed7e28e1c2fd6bbae12c4a76ee519781b7453f0f68
spent
true